Research Interests
Dr. Magaret provides statistical support to clinical research on HSV1 and HSV2 and other herpesvirus infections: the natural history, immunology, risk factors for acquisition, treatments and vaccines. She also supports investigations regarding the clinical association between herpes and HIV.
Areas of statistical methods work include misclassification in time-to-event outcomes, laboratory assay validation, and methods for quantifying and examining risk factors for viral shedding. Memberships
